Runbook: Thumbcart thumbnail queue drain

Before promoting a release, confirm the thumbnail generation queue is below 500 pending jobs. If it is above that, pause the ingest workers, let renderers catch up, then resume. Never flush the queue outright — originals are not re-fetched and customers will see broken previews. After drain, run the smoke render against the sample gallery and confirm all ten assets appear. Record the verification by checking the token below.

session token of kahog-bahif = htk9_f63daec35

// Encoding sniffing for user-uploaded text files in Saltgrass.
// We check BOM first, then a capped statistical pass (8 KB max)
// to avoid unbounded reads on hostile uploads. Ambiguous files
// fall back to this constant rather than guessing, which closed
// the smuggling vector flagged in the last audit. Fixed as of the
// build noted below.

trace token, bawif-tajof: htk14_21e308fc7b4137

## Further Reading

So you've built a custom column mapper for the Grainfeed CSV Import Wizard — nice. Before you ship it, it's worth skimming the validation lifecycle docs, since the wizard calls your plugin twice (once for preview, once for commit) and that trips up almost everyone. There's also a gallery of example plugins maintained by the Threshline team, including a delimiter-sniffing one that's a great starting template. The full plugin authoring guide, including hook reference and quirks, lives on our internal wiki here.

dashboard of taduf-yagap = https://confluence.tolvaqsys.internal/display/display/projects/display

## Transporting the Notarised Deed

Quick guide for the records team on moving the Fennwick Estate deed to the Copperline Registry office. The deed was notarised last week and must travel in the grey archival sleeve, not a standard mailer — the seal cracks easily. Log it out in the transit book, get a countersignature from whoever releases it, and don't leave it unattended at reception. We've arranged a vetted courier through Ardent Transit. When they arrive, follow the hand-over instruction below exactly.

dispatch memo: the sorius tamius courier leaves the praeth ledger at gate 4873 under passcode 928014